Solutions for "crossword clue very small amount" by Letter Count

4 Letters

IOTA: A tiny, inconsiderable amount.

DROP: A very small quantity, often of liquid, but also used figuratively for a small amount of something.

5 Letters

TRACE: A very small quantity or indication, often of something that was present.

OUNCE: A very small quantity or amount, often used colloquially (e.g., 'an ounce of prevention').

SPECK: A very small spot or piece, or a tiny amount.

7 Letters

MODICUM: A small quantity of a particular thing, especially something desirable or valuable.

SMIDGEN: A very small amount; a tiny bit.

More About "crossword clue very small amount"

The concept of a 'very small amount' is a frequent and versatile clue in crosswords, often testing a solver's vocabulary for synonyms related to 'minimal,' 'tiny,' or 'insignificant.' These clues can range from tangible quantities like a 'drop' or a 'smidgen' of something, to more abstract concepts such as an 'iota' of doubt or a 'trace' of evidence. The beauty of such clues lies in their ability to draw from various linguistic origins and common idioms.

Understanding the nuances between these words is crucial. While 'modicum' often suggests a small, perhaps insufficient, amount of something desirable, 'smidgen' is more colloquial and simply means a tiny bit. Crossword setters love these subtle distinctions to challenge solvers. Always consider the context of the puzzle – whether it's a scientific, culinary, or general knowledge theme – as it might hint at the most appropriate 'very small amount' word.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does 'very small amount' mean in crosswords?

In crosswords, 'very small amount' typically refers to words like 'iota,' 'trace,' 'drop,' 'smidgen,' or 'modicum,' which denote a tiny, often negligible quantity of something.

Are there common synonyms for 'very small amount' used in puzzles?

Yes, besides the direct answers, look out for synonyms or phrases implying minimal quantity, such as 'bit,' 'shred,' 'hint,' 'speck,' 'dab,' or 'crumb.' Context is key to determining the exact fit.

How can I distinguish between similar answers for 'very small amount'?

Pay attention to the letter count required. Also, consider the specific nuance; for instance, 'drop' often implies liquid, while 'iota' implies an abstract or general tiny quantity. Surrounding letters from intersecting clues will also guide you.
